Добро пожаловать на форум. У тебя впереди очень много всего интересного. И почему ты мышь?
Я новичек еще, и просто пожелаю успехов, то же начал заниматься только что JS и PHP))
Спасибо, Дмитрий. Я так и отключил, на моем скриншоте видно ;-)
e.SuppressKeyPress = true; Вот что надо было для отключения звука!
Программа действительно очень полезная. Продолжай в том же духе. Успехов в обучении.
Поздравляю! Хорошее начало. Программа если честно - нужная как для себя, так и для друзей. При желании можно в нее добавить необходимый функционал, все ограничивается фантазией и опытом) Я, например, когда прохожу уроки и открываю для себя новые функции Windows Forms, записываю и продумываю, что можно реализовать в менеджере паролей. И так можно до бесконечности ее улучшать. Удачи в начинаниях!
Спасибо :)
Отличная работа, Stainlessrat! :)
Спасибо DimanDOS за помощь. Очень помогла твоя подсказка, я нашел отчет и заполнил его: www.videosharp.info/9013/checking/power=2260
Вот здесь: www.videosharp.info/video/power. Или можно зайти в Видеокурсы/Другие/Личная энергия. Там ещё как список видеоуроков список недельных отчётов. Отчёт текущей недели второй в самом верху (первый - "Полезный права и обязанности в Клубе формулистов"). Нажимаете на отчёт нужной недели и просто рассказываете там о своих успехах за неделю. Для удобства вся ваша статистика за неделю отображается перед отчётом который вам нужно заполнить и вы можете пользуясь ею написать отчёт Надеюсь смог вам чем-то помочь :)
))))нет, там мышка черная в формате .png, а тут оказывается черный фон по умолчанию у отчетов. Вот и слилось все в "Черный квадрат" ;-)
Малевич Казимир Северинович и его "Чёрный квадрат" в качестве иллюстрации.
Привет, Stainlessrat! Ну так в чем проблема влепил-бы switch? Самостоятельная работа всегда на пользу. Дерзай и всё получится.
Время выполнения задания хорошее, молодец!
Да ты совершенно прав. C# настолько универсальный язык программирования что с легкостью понимает другие языки.
Возможно в скором времени из-за санкций выйдет новый интерпретатор языка C# , который будет понимать команды на русском.
Вообще у меня закрадывается такое сомнение не сделана ли 1С на C# - если это так - то можно с легкостью переходить на программирование в 1С т.к. оно пользуется максимальной популярностью в России. Т.к. программист без колбасы с хлебом никогда не останется... Удачи!
Прикольно. Заметил что у тебя название одного класса написано по-русски (Игрок.cs). В С# можно программировать на русском языке?
И то, и другое. Сначала мы пишем программу, которая решает судоку, а затем пишем программу, которая сама может создавать уровни.
Получается этот курс учит программе которая решает судоку, а не создает уровни для решения их игроками?
Молодец, что экспериментируешь! Получается ты создал дополнительный свой класс и улучшил программу. Подобные эксперименты лучше прокачивают навыки программирования, развивается понимание языка и способность создавать новое, модернизировать. Это полезно для будущего программиста. Отлично! Так держать. =)
Дмитрий, спасибо огромное за ссылку. Все разобрался, скачал языковой пакет и перевел студию на английский язык. :-)
Так нужно модифицировать. Описание здесь docs.microsoft.com/en-us/visualstudio/install/modify-visual-studio?view=vs-2017
Правда на английском. Нужно запустить Visual Studio инсталлер, выбрать Modify. В третьем пункте на сриншоте видно, что можно выбрать Language Pack. Тогда уже можно будет уже и переключаться между языками.
Молодец, отлично получилось! Мне особенно нравится изображение в начале игры! Интригующе! =)
Да. По началу хотел сделать вывод сообщения по окончании со звуком. Но начало зацикливаться вывод, не стал внимательно смотреть, т.к. время позднее уже) время будет посмотрю. Спасибо за отзыв)
Мне тоже понравилась программка ваша. Можно еще добавить какое-нибудь сообщение после окончания времени, т.к. это шахматные часы, чтобы игрок более визуально понимал что его время вышло. А так исходя из вашего видео: у одного игрока закончилось время, но вы нажали на вторые часы ( я так понимаю - переход хода) и у второго дальше пошел отчет времени. Лучше блокировать кнопки по завершении одного из таймеров, а то потом доказывай у кого время быстрее закончилось, пользователи разные бывают ;-)
Спасибо, Кирилл, за совет. Обязательно испробую его, когда возникнут проблемы с пониманием уроков :-)
Stainlessrat, приветствую!
Добро пожаловать на портал VideoSharp! Основное правило, которое я взял на вооружение при обучении здесь - это заниматься каждый день.
При обучении всегда будут появляться вопросы, главное их правильно для себя сформулировать. Если ответ самому найти не получается, всегда можно обращаться к сообществу сайта (например в телеграмм-канале VideoSharpChat), также лично к Евгению Витольдовичу, он всегда отвечает.
Успехов!
Все хотят научиться программировать! Мой тебе совет на будущее: Когда будешь смотреть видеоуроки и не будешь понимать, что происходит - возьми паузу (подожди ночь), возьмись заново за код и прокомментируй каждую строчку кода, зачем она нужна и что выполняет, и будет тебе счастье. Я так делал 4 раза и все 4 раза без проблем, в итоге, разобрался с кодом!
Спасибо за напутствие, буду стараться :-) А ошибок я никогда не боялся.
Сложного впрочем ничего нет. Если работать с тем, что проходим на уроках. Этого вполне хватает Проблемы с реализацией дополнительного функционала. Приходится смотреть в интернете. Конечно, в последующих уроках показывают что-то новое. Но иногда хочется здесь и сейчас. У тебя желание есть, а это уже огромный плюс) удачи в начинаниях, главное не бояться, а делать. Пусть даже на это уходит много времени и ошибок.
Прикольно. Много законченных программ и все в одной программе. Я в начале пути и мне кажется все это таким сложным... Тоже хочу делать всякие прикольные и полезные программки.